
arrow
arrow-kt
The perfect companion for your Kotlin journey - Inspired by functional, data-oriented and concurrent programming
AI 简介
Arrow 是一个用于 Kotlin 的类型化函数式编程库。它提供了包括 `Option` 和 `Either` 在内的流行数据类型,以及如 `zipOrAccumulate` 等函数操作符,支持用户编写基于高阶抽象的纯函数式应用和库。此外,Arrow 还支持协程、资源管理和错误处理等功能。这个项目非常适合那些希望在 Kotlin 项目中引入函数式编程实践的开发者,特别是在需要提高代码可读性、可维护性和并发处理能力的场景下。
Kotlin
Other6.6k
Stars
470
Forks
88
Watchers
22
Issues
Star 增长
今日+1
近 7 天+2
近 30 天+11
综合评分68.12
默认分支main